We will improve our goalscoring ahead of WAFCON - Black Queens coach Kim Lars Bjorkegren

Black Queens head coach, Kim Lars Bjorkegren, says they will keep improving their goal-scoring rates in their next camp.

The senior women's national team have been in camp for the upcoming Women's Africa Cup of Nations (AFCON), which will be hosted in Morocco later this year.

Bjorkegren clarified that although the team have greatly improved in many areas but finding the back of the net remains the team's challenge.

“We’ve been testing around with a lot of players, and now we need to get closer to the final pieces. The final piece, when it comes to the tactical aspect, will be the final third and how to connect with the wingers and the number nines,” Bjorkegren told the Ghana FA media.

“That’s maybe the most important part to create more chances and score more goals, and that’s necessary, of course, to win games. So that’s the final part we will work on in the next camp,” before praising the quality of players that participated in the camp, stating, “You can really see the talent in these players when you spend time with them and get to know them. Overall, really good. I think there have been five or six that we’ll put on the list and look at a little bit closer: Abigail, Nancy, Fatima, for example, but maybe another two or three as well.”

The 2025 WAFCON has been scheduled to kick off from July 5 to July 26, with the Black Queens paired in Group C alongside defending champions South Africa, Tanzania and Mali.
